Description

Delve into the wonders of the natural world with Wild Maps: A Nature Atlas for Curious Minds, a captivating exploration of our planet's diverse ecosystems presented through innovative infographic maps. This engaging atlas invites readers to uncover remarkable facts about wildlife while visually navigating the intricacies of nature.

The Themes

At its core, Wild Maps celebrates the extraordinary connections between humans and the environment. By spotlighting fascinating subjects such as which animals have been launched into space and the locations of the world's oldest trees, the book encourages readers to appreciate the marvels of biodiversity. Each map serves not only as a source of knowledge but also as an invitation to ponder the relationship between geography and wildlife.

The Style

The writing style is both accessible and informative, making complex scientific concepts easy to grasp for readers of all ages. The use of infographics enhances the reader's experience, allowing for a visual interpretation of data that is both engaging and enlightening. The book is beautifully illustrated, ensuring that each page turn reveals something new and intriguing.
